Career

Jacques Sivignon’s principal activity is acting for multinational clients before French Courts in complex commercial litigation, product liability, industrial risk and post-acquisition matters with a particular focus on pharmaceutical and healthcare industries. Mr. Sivignon’s practice includes advising clients on compliance issues and working on a number of investigations dealing with corruption, fraud and violations of securities regulation. Mr. Sivignon also acts as counsel for various state entities and multinational clients in ICC arbitrations concerning general corporate, license, construction and energy-related disputes. His practice includes the setting aside or enforcement of international arbitration awards, including attachment and tracing of assets.

France > Dispute resolution: Commercial litigation

Headed by Jacques Sivignon, Dechert LLP ‘s practice has a strong presence in the healthcare sector where it regularly handles contractual and product liability disputes. The team also has sustained activity in the financial sector handling key work for Lebanese banks and increasingly assisting creditors in restructuring situations. The team finally also handles commercial and corporate litigation as well as shareholders conflicts and provides guidance on duty of vigilance issues. The client base is made up of major industrial companies, investment funds and financial institutions.
